Output 792ec255bdff57f6b783aae12bf315d3e0efc7f4e38164ceb762019d90dcf7b5:0

value
52870640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3a18d634c1a9830d4be2c4c61bb33588a777390 OP_EQUAL
address
3GcDbfNjsHYkzLny7WhQzzq2dSrgr8FVyF
transaction
792ec255bdff57f6b783aae12bf315d3e0efc7f4e38164ceb762019d90dcf7b5
confirmations
406587
spent
true